LIGHTING AND SIGNALS
2
Dipped beam headlights
Manual operation
Turn the ring
2
until the symbol is op-
posite the mark
3
. This indicator light
on the instrument panel comes on.
Automatic operation
(depending on the vehicle)
Rotate the ring
2
until the AUTO sym-
bol is aligned with the mark
3
: with the
engine on, the dipped beam headlights
switch on or off automatically accord-
ing to the exterior light level, without
any action on the stalk
1
.
Always make sure that:
the windscreen is not ob-
scured (dirt, mud, snow, conden-
sation, etc.);
the light sensor
5
is not ob-
scured (by dirt, objects, etc.).
Main beam headlights
With the engine running and the
dipped beam headlights on, push the
stalk
1
. This indicator light on the in-
strument panel comes on.
To return to the dipped beam head-
lights position, pull the stalk
1
towards
you again.
Switching off the dipped beam
headlights
There are two possibilities:
manually, move the ring
2
to posi-
tion or, depending on the vehi-
cle, to position 0;
the lights will go out automatically
when the engine is switched off, the
driver's door is opened or the vehicle is
locked. In this case, when you start the
engine the lights will be switched back
on according to the position of the ring
2
, taking into account the exterior light
level, without moving the stalk
1
.
Lights-on reminder audible alarm
If the lights are on after the engine is
switched off, a warning beep sounds
whenthedriversdoorisopenedto
warn you that the lights are still on (to
avoid draining the battery).
